36 #ifndef TARGET_INSERT_MODE_SWITCH_USE
37 #define TARGET_INSERT_MODE_SWITCH_USE NULL
38 #endif
39
40 static unsigned int
41 insert_uses (void)
42 {
43 static const int num_modes[] = NUM_MODES_FOR_MODE_SWITCHING;
44 #define N_ENTITIES ARRAY_SIZE (num_modes)
45 int e;
46 void (*target_insert_mode_switch_use) (rtx insn, int, int)
47 = TARGET_INSERT_MODE_SWITCH_USE;
48
49 for (e = N_ENTITIES - 1; e >= 0; e--)
50 {
51 int no_mode = num_modes[e];
52 rtx insn;
53 int mode;
54
55 if (!OPTIMIZE_MODE_SWITCHING (e))
56 continue;
57 for (insn = get_insns (); insn; insn = NEXT_INSN (insn))
58 {
59 if (!INSN_P (insn))
60 continue;
61 mode = MODE_NEEDED (e, insn);
62 if (mode == no_mode)
63 continue;
64 if (target_insert_mode_switch_use)
65 {
66 target_insert_mode_switch_use (insn, e, mode);
67 df_insn_rescan (insn);
68 }
69 }
70 }
71 return 0;
72 }
73
74 struct rtl_opt_pass pass_mode_switch_use =
75 {
76 {
77 RTL_PASS,
78 "mode_switch_use", /* name */
79 OPTGROUP_NONE, /* optinfo_flags */
80 NULL, /* gate */
81 insert_uses, /* execute */
82 NULL, /* sub */
83 NULL, /* next */
84 0, /* static_pass_number */
85 TV_NONE, /* tv_id */
86 0, /* properties_required */
87 0, /* properties_provided */
88 0, /* properties_destroyed */
89 0, /* todo_flags_start */
90 0, /* todo_flags_finish */
91 }
92 };
